sane-find-scanner(1) SANE: ,,Scanner Access Now Easy" sane-find-scanner(1) NUME sane-find-scanner - gasete scanere SCSI i USB i fiierele lor de dispozitiv REZUMAT sane-find-scanner [-?|-h|--help] [-v] [-q] [-p] [-f] [-F nume-fiier] [nume-dispozitiv] DESCRIERE sane-find-scanner este un instrument in linie de comanda pentru a gasi scanere SCSI i USB i pentru a determina fiierele de dispozitiv UNIX ale acestora. Scopul sau principal este de a se asigura ca scanerele pot fi detectate de catre controlorii SANE de dispozitive. Pentru scanerele SCSI, se verifica fiierele de dispozitive SCSI generice implicite (de exemplu, /dev/sg0) i /dev/scanner. Testul se face prin trimiterea unei comenzi de interogare SCSI i cautarea unui tip de dispozitiv de tip ,,scaner" sau ,,procesor" (unele scanere HP vechi par sa trimita ,,procesor"). Astfel, sane-find-scanner va gasi orice scaner SCSI conectat la aceste fiiere de dispozitiv implicite, chiar daca nu este admis de niciun controlor SANE. Pentru scanerele USB, mai intai se testeaza fiierele de dispozitiv de scanare din nucleul USB (de exemplu, /dev/usb/scanner0, /dev/usb/scanner i /dev/usbscanner). Fiierele sunt deschise i se determina ID-urile fabricantului i dispozitivului, daca sistemul de operare accepta aceasta funcie. In prezent, scanerele USB sunt gasite in acest mod numai daca sunt acceptate de modulul de scanare Linux sau de controlorul <> FreeBSD sau OpenBSD. Dupa acest test, sane-find-scanner incearca sa scaneze dispozitivele USB gasite de biblioteca USB ,,libusb" (daca este disponibila). Nu exista o clasa USB speciala pentru scanere, astfel incat euristica utilizata pentru a distinge scanerele de alte dispozitive USB nu este perfecta. sane-find-scanner incearca, de asemenea, sa afle tipul de cip USB utilizat in scaner. In cazul in care este detectat, acesta va fi imprimat dupa ID-ul fabricantului i cel al produsului. sane-find-scanner va gasi chiar i scanere USB care nu sunt acceptate de niciun controlor SANE. sane-find-scanner nu va gasi majoritatea scanerelor cu port paralel sau scanerele conectate la porturi proprietare. Unele scanere cu port paralel pot fi detectate de sane-find-scanner -p . La momentul redactarii acestui document, acesta va detecta numai scanerele cu port paralel ,,Mustek". OPIUNI -?, -h, --help Afieaza un scurt mesaj de utilizare. -v Ieire detaliata. Daca este utilizata o singura data, sane-find-scanner afieaza numele fiecarui dispozitiv i rezultatul testului. Daca este utilizata de doua ori, sunt afiate, de asemenea, informaii despre interogarea SCSI i descriptorii dispozitivelor USB. -q Lucreaza silenios. Afieaza doar dispozitivele, fara comentarii. -p Testeaza scanerele cu port paralel. -f Foreaza deschiderea tuturor dispozitivelor date in mod explicit ca dispozitive SCSI i USB. Acest lucru este util in cazul in care sane-find-scanner nu determina corect tipul de dispozitiv. -F nume-fiier nume-fiier este un fiier care conine descriptori USB in formatul ,,/proc/bus/usb/devices", aa cum este utilizat de Linux. sane-find-scanner incearca sa identifice chipset-urile tuturor scanerelor USB gasite intr-un astfel de fiier. Aceasta opiune este utila pentru dezvoltatori atunci cand ieirea din cat /proc/bus/usb/devices este disponibila, dar scanerul in sine nu este. nume-dispozitiv Testeaza fiierul de dispozitiv ,,nume-dispozitiv". Nu sunt verificate alte dispozitive daca se indica nume-dispozitiv. EXEMPLU sane-find-scanner -v Verifica toate dispozitivele SCSI i USB pentru scanerele disponibile i afieaza o linie pentru fiecare fiier de dispozitiv. sane-find-scanner /dev/scanner Cauta un scaner (SCSI) numai la /dev/scanner i afieaza rezultatul. sane-find-scanner -p Sondeaza pentru scanerele cu port paralel. CONSULTAI I sane(7), sane-scsi(5), sane-usb(5), scanimage(1), xscanimage(1), xsane(1), sane-"backendname"(5) AUTOR Oliver Rauch, Henning Meier-Geinitz i alii PLATFORME ACCEPTATE Suportul USB este limitat la Linux (nucleu, libusb), FreeBSD (nucleu, libusb), NetBSD (libusb), OpenBSD (nucleu, libusb). Detectarea fabricantului i a ID-urilor dispozitivelor funcioneaza numai cu Linux sau ,,libusb". Suportul SCSI este disponibil pe Irix, EMX, Linux, Next, AIX, Solaris, FreeBSD, NetBSD, OpenBSD i HP-UX. ERORI Nu exista inca suport pentru majoritatea scanerelor cu port paralel. Detectarea chipseturilor USB este limitata la cateva chipseturi. TRADUCERE Traducerea in limba romana a acestui manual a fost facuta de Remus- Gabriel Chelu Aceasta traducere este documentaie gratuita; citii Licena publica generala GNU Versiunea 3 sau o versiune ulterioara cu privire la condiii privind drepturile de autor. NU se asuma NICIO RESPONSABILITATE. Daca gasii erori in traducerea acestui manual, va rugam sa trimitei un e-mail la . 13 iulie 2008 sane-find-scanner(1)